Apr 2025 - Mar 2026Mile Cross has the 4th highest crime rate of 13 wards in Norwich district and the 1309th highest crime rate ward of 7,541 wards in England and Wales. Across the region (East of England), it has the 105th highest crime rate of 947 wards.
The overall crime rate in Mile Cross in the last 12 months was 111.1 per 1,000 residents and was 12.9% lower than the Norwich district average (127.5 per 1,000 residents). In the last 12 months, Mile Crossβs most reported crimes were Violence and sexual offences with 551 offences recorded. The least common crime was Theft from the person with 4 cases , up 33.3% compared to 2025. The fastest-growing crime category was Drugs ( 69.2% YoY). The sharpest decline was Burglary ( -17.6% YoY).
Violent crimes totalled 658 (β 58.8 per 1,000 residents). Year-over-year these were flat ( 0.3% ). Over the last decade, overall crime has falling ( -69.5% comparing early vs recent averages) .
In the Mile Cross ward, the highest concentration of overall crime occurs near Boot Binders Road, with 49 recorded incidents. Violent and public-order offences happen most frequently around Lefroy Road (30 offences). Both locations are situated within roughly 0.3 miles of each other.
